Energetic storytelling, bubbles and music!

The Cold is coming, and it’s time for Big Bear and Little Bear to get ready for the Big Sleep: for bears sleep all winter long, and wake up in the spring. But Little Bear is worried. What if they run out of dreams during the Big Sleep? And so, Little Bear sets out bravely to find enough dreams to see them through the long winter.

Concerteenies has a new Musical Story – The Big Dreaming – based on the book by Michael Rosen and Daniel Egneus, with music by Paul Rissman. Join pianist Annabelle Lawson, narrator Polly Ives and creative practitioner Sarah Carroll for beautiful storytelling, engaging songs and actions, ideal for 3-7 year-olds and their grown-ups.
